Chelsea's Benoit Badiashile Set for September Return After Injury

WHAT'S THE STORY?

What's Happening?

Chelsea defender Benoit Badiashile is expected to return from injury in September, following an ACL injury sustained during the Club World Cup. The Frenchman has been undergoing individual rehabilitation at Cobham and is ahead of schedule for his recovery. His return is crucial for Chelsea, especially after Levi Colwill's similar injury, as Badiashile is seen as a natural replacement. The team will rely on its squad depth to manage the early season challenges without Badiashile.
